Rental property management takes on all – and very often all – the roles involved with renting out commercial or residential properties. In short, a property manager handles all of the responsibilities involved with collecting rent, screening tenants, collecting late rent, performing background checks, performing property maintenance, and doing a variety of other things that you would normally do on your own as the landlord.
